Rayman Posted January 12, 2009 Author Share Posted January 12, 2009 Hello everybody, the "Double-Entry" behaviour is a strange thing, I have noticed this 1 time for me - I will investigate this further! EPGplus schedules a recording when it finds a keyword in a tv-program that matches, which happens about a week before the program comes from tv. If there happens to be a change in EPG, that shows the program is not being aired, can you make epgplus "update" the scheduling list and remove this program somehow? Actually, EPGplus is doing updates if there is a small time-deviation. If a new item is to be scheduled EPGplus checks whether there is an existing one. If there exists one and the time-difference to the new one is within a certain time-range, then EPGplus replaces or updates the old one with the new time. I saw there where some changes in this checking routine - I assume it has to do with the double entry behaviour. Removal of entries will be a critial thing, especially if something happens to the broadcasted EPG as mentioned by IRa. I wouldn't try this in the near future :-) Stefan. Quote Link to comment

Rayman Posted February 8, 2009 Author Share Posted February 8, 2009 I have a question about its operation (I am using 1.1.0.27): How can I use reminder without having DVBViewer running? I'd like to use a reminder process that doesnt require an open, running TV screen. I would then start up the TV or it could be done automatically when the reminder activates. EPGplus is coupled to DVBViewer and it won't operate if DVBViewer isn't running. You need to run DVBViewer and EPGplus to auto-schedule new reminders. But, take a look at the "DVB Task Scheduler": http://www.DVBViewer.info/forum/index.php?showtopic=4144 It will create entries for the Windows scheduler from DVBViewer reminders. Windows will then automatically start DVBViewer at the time when a reminder becomes active. Best, Stefan. Quote Link to comment

Rayman Posted February 22, 2009 Author Share Posted February 22, 2009 (edited) Hi IRa, I start getting followin warning when opening EPGPlus, what might cause it ?"Profile size field missing from iCCP chunk" I've never seen this error before. After studying arround, I'm sure it comes from one of your station logos! Logos are in PNG file format. The PNG file format supports embedding color profiles within the PNG file. One or more of your logos has such an icc profile. Did you change/update your logos recently? Maybe you are able to find out which one is causing this - maybe it has a different file size than the others? Best, Stefan. Edited February 22, 2009 by Rayman Quote Link to comment

Rayman Posted March 3, 2009 Author Share Posted March 3, 2009 Hi everybody, an update for EPGplus is available. A bug in the current version caused EPGplus to miss some search results. This has been fixed. Version 1.1.1 (03.03.2009) Bugfix-Release - Fix: EPG search missed some entries - Fix: Functions of right-click context menu in reminder showed strange behaviour in certain cases - Fix: Error 123 "Can not enumerate files in directory" in case when channels contain special characters like \*|:, e.g. in '[tru:] young tv' - Add: Changing the day on TV-Grid keeps cursor at selected column/channel Download Version 1.1.1 Best, Stefan.
